About This Item
Los Alamos: Los Alamos National Laboratory, 2014. Test device, one of a kind and one in a series of test. Other. Very good. Circular Metal Housing, 9.25 inches in diameter. 3.5 inches deep. Weight is estimated as approximately 10 lbs. Metal front and back plates. Small hole in front of test item. Back plate is deformed from the impact of a 50 cal. shot but not breached. Notations on back plate read "1 RD 12.7 by 99 M33 Steel Core (50 cal) 2933 fps overtest. 11/19/2014 LANL HEC Test #4 2024 Al plate." Rim bears the following notation "185Y1811079 REV A UNC" Los Alamos National Laboratory stamp on back and front. Inside the housing are two circular pieces, each approximately 1 inch thick. On the front, there is an arrow pointing to the center with the notation LANL alloy. This is in a large ziploc back with the notation Pedicini LANL. Circa 2015 Los Alamos National Laboratory undertook High Explosive Capsule Tests under the supervision of Dr. John Pedicini. John M. Pedicini established himself as a renowned weapon designer, weapon scientist, and assessor of foreign threats. He worked on 13 nuclear tests-serving as the lead designer on five. His major contributions include pushing the frontiers of primary weapon design with five innovative designs during the mid-1980s to early-1990s. He was the driver behind primary design for the reliable replacement warhead design concept, which promised greatly improved safety and surety while simultaneously returning very high-performance margins. Pedicini pioneered work on plutonium aging and has been an invaluable mentor to more than 50 staff members. His broad knowledge and immense contributions to national security and nuclear technologies, were recognized when he was named a Los Alamos National Laboratory Fellow at the age of 39, the youngest employee to receive that honor.
